Understanding the IELTS Test Structure
Before embarking on a preparation journey, it is important to acquaint oneself with the exam's format. IELTS consists of four modules: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king. The Academic version is normally required for university admission, while the General Training version is utilized for immigration and workplace purposes.

Evaluate Your Current Level
Take an official practice test or a reputable online diagnostic to identify your standard band. Identify strengths and weak points throughout the 4 modules.
Set a Realistic Target Band
Verify the minimum score needed by your university, immigration program, or employer. Pick a target that is one band higher than the minimum to create a safety margin.
Develop a Study Schedule
Assign 6-- 8 weeks for intensive preparation (longer if your standard is far from the target). Devote everyday blocks: e.g., 1 hour Listening, 1 hour Reading, 1.5 hours Writing, and 30 minutes Speaking.

Practice Under Test Conditions
Replicate the exam environment: strict timing, no breaks, and a peaceful space. After each full‑length practice test, review responses thoroughly and keep in mind recurring errors.
Look For Professional Feedback
Enrol in a respectable preparation course (e.g., IDP, British Council, or a licensed regional language school). Usage experienced tutors for composing and speaking evaluations; their targeted comments are vital.
Establish Test‑Day Strategies
Listening: Read ahead, look for signal words, and transfer responses immediately. Checking out: Skim passages for main points, then scan for information. Composing: Spend the first 5 minutes preparing both tasks; abide by the word count (minimum 150 for Task 1, 250 for Task 2). Speaking: Maintain eye contact, answer each concern fully, and utilize a variety of grammatical structures.Recommended Resources

Common Pitfalls and How to Avoid ThemPoor Time Management-- Many prospects run out of time in Reading and Writing. Practice with a timer and discover to skip challenging questions temporarily. Ignoring Speaking Practice-- Speaking is frequently the least practiced module. Arrange at least 3 mock interviews with a partner or tutor before the exam.
